Introduction

comingSoon.pngIn the present fast-paced globe, the standard 9-5 work schedule no further suits the requirements of numerous people. With an increase of parents working unusual hours, move work, or over night changes, the interest in 24-hour daycare services was rising. This article will explore the theoretical ramifications of 24-hour daycare, discussing the possibility advantages and challenges involving offering around-the-clock maintain young ones.

Some great benefits of 24-Hour Daycare

One of several major benefits of 24-hour daycare is increased freedom for working moms and dads. With the substitute for drop off and pick-up kids anytime of the day or evening, moms and dads can better stabilize their particular work and family members responsibilities. This flexibility may be particularly very theraputic for parents whom work non-traditional hours or instantly changes, since it permits them discover childcare that aligns along with their time-table.

In addition, 24-hour daycare can really help support moms and dads who're following degree or training programs that want them to wait courses or work during non-traditional hours. By giving childcare services whatsoever hours, parents can go after their educational goals without having to bother about finding maintain their children during class or study time.

Another good thing about 24-hour daycare may be the potential for increased socialization and learning options for kids. When you are in a daycare setting for longer amounts of time, kiddies have more possibilities to communicate with their colleagues, take part in structured activities, and study from qualified caregivers. This extended time in daycare can help young ones develop personal skills, develop connections, and improve their cognitive and mental development.

Furthermore, 24-hour daycare provides a secure and secure environment for kids during times when parents may not be open to maintain them. For moms and dads whom work overnight shifts or have unstable schedules, understanding that kids have been in a secure and nurturing environment provides peace of mind and alleviate some of the stress connected with managing work and parenting duties.

The difficulties of 24-Hour Daycare

While there are numerous prospective benefits to 24-hour daycare, additionally several difficulties that must be considered. One of the main difficulties is the potential impact on children's rest schedules and general well being. Studies have shown that disrupted sleep patterns can have unwanted effects on youngsters' intellectual development, behavior, and all around health. Offering childcare solutions whatsoever hours could make it difficult for children to determine consistent rest routines, which could have lasting implications for their wellbeing.

In addition, keeping high-quality attention and supervision during overnight hours are challenging. Caregivers just who work instantly changes may experience fatigue and decreased attentiveness, which could influence their ability to give you exactly the same degree of care and guidance as they would during daytime hours. Making sure caregivers tend to be well-rested, supported, and trained to offer quality treatment during instantly hours is vital to mitigating these challenges.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are could be the potential for increased charges for households. Offering childcare solutions 24 hours a day needs extra staffing, sources, and operational costs, that could bring about greater costs for parents. For people currently struggling to cover childcare, the added expense of 24-hour attention could be prohibitive and restrict their particular accessibility these services.

Additionally, the availability of 24-hour daycare may perpetuate the hope that moms and dads should be offered to work at all hours, causing a further blurring of boundaries between work and family life. This constant access and pressure to exert effort around the clock can play a role in increased stress, burnout, and work-life imbalance for moms and dads, that may have adverse effects on their well-being and overall well being.
